Monterey County District Attorney’s Office Chooses NICE Justice

NICE (NASDAQ: NICE) has formed a significant partnership with the Monterey County District Attorney’s Office in California, marking a pivotal step in the modernization of digital evidence management. Using NICE Justice, an innovative, AI-powered solution within NICE's Evidencentral platform, this collaboration aims to centralize the management of digital evidence, thereby enhancing the efficiency of their operations. This transformation brings the Monterey County District Attorney's Office in line with that of three other California prosecutor’s offices embracing digital evidence management.

Streamlining Evidence Collection and Preparation

The challenges facing the Monterey County DA’s Office are not uncommon in today’s legal landscape. Each year, they review over 15,000 felony and misdemeanor cases, receiving evidence from various municipal law enforcement agencies and other partners. Historically, this evidence came in diverse formats—through emails, on physical disks, or external hard drives—requiring significant manual effort for compilation.

NICE Justice streamlines this process with a secure online portal where justice partners can share digital evidence directly. With its digital case folders and immediate viewing capabilities, attorneys can now easily and swiftly compile materials needed for their cases. The innovative platform also allows for video replay in chronological order, ensuring clarity and coherence in case presentations.

Enhancing Trial Preparation Tools

In addition to simple access and storage, NICE Justice equips legal teams with integrated tools designed to facilitate trial preparation. Users can create clips, redact sensitive information, and translate audio files, all within a single platform. This is especially beneficial when sharing evidence with defense attorneys and other involved parties, allowing for a secure, efficient, and traceable exchange of information.

Addressing Retention Needs in Digital Evidence

One of the pressing issues previously faced by the Monterey County District Attorney's Office involved evidence storage. With the ever-increasing volume of digital evidence, it became imperative to find a solution that could accommodate customized retention periods. NICE Justice addresses these needs through a scalable, cloud-based system, allowing the Office to maintain digital evidence securely without the risk of losing vital information.
